Marriott sharpens focus on India, its 4th largest market, with 12 hotel openings in 2024

The hospitality chain is betting big on tier II and III markets where the metrics, like occupancy and room rates, are tracking strong. The company is also tapping into the growing market of spiritual tourism, with destinations like Ayodhya in focus.

India is the fourth-largest market for US hospitality chain Marriott and the effort is to bring it into the top three, a top official of the company said on May 3.

The company, which has opened its 150th hotel in Katra, Jammu and Kashmir, has a target of 250 hotels including hotels which will be opened as well as those in the pipeline by 2025.

"We are opening 12 hotels in India this year, and, more or less, this will be the number of hotel openings in the coming years. We had a record signing in 2023 and Q1 of 2024. We are flooded with queries from people who want us to open hotels," said Ranju Alex, Area Vice President, South Asia, Marriott International.

The hotel chain's  RevPAR (Revenue Per Available Room), which helps hotels estimate how well they are generating revenue from their rooms, in 2022-2023, was over 30 percent. In Q1 2024, RevPAR growth is between 12-13 percent.
